The Importance of Regular Car Belt and Hose Inspections

The Importance of Regular Car Belt and Hose Inspections
Introduction:
It is important to prioritize the care of your car.. While many drivers focus on oil changes and tire rotation, a more important maintenance task is a thorough inspection of the car's belts and hoses.. In this post, we will discuss the significance of belt and hose inspections, their purpose, and the potential consequences of neglecting them.. Let's dive in!
1. Understanding the role of belts and hoses.
Belts and hoses are important for your vehicle's performance.. The air conditioning system, water pump, power steering, and more are all powered by belts.. The hoses transport vital fluids like oil and coolant to ensure proper functioning.
2. The importance of regular inspections.
A. Belts and hoses can age due to heat, age or exposure to chemicals, so identify the signs of wear and tear.. If you conduct regular inspections you can detect any signs of cracking, fraying, bulging, or leaking, which will allow you to address potential issues before they cause more significant problems.
A.. A worn-out belt can snap, and a damaged hose can burst, leading to sudden breakdowns.. These incidents can leave you stranded on the side of the road and cause severe engine damage.. You can save yourself from expensive repairs by performing routine inspections.
c.. Poor belts can result in reduced power steering, malfunctioning air-conditioning, charging system failure, or even engine overheating.. Engine cooling loss can be caused by leaking hoses.. Regular inspections help prolong the lifespan of your vehicle.
3. Belt and hose checks are done by the do it yourself (DIY) Belt and Hose Inspections.
A. All belts and hoses should be inspected for any signs of wear or damage.. Look for cracks, bulges, or signs of leaks.. The condition of the hose clamps is something to pay attention to.
A.. Press the belts to check for tension.. They should not be tight.. To make hoses feel firm, squeeze them near the clamps.
c.. If you see any signs of fluid leaks beneath the engine, you should check the hoses.
4. When to seek professional help.
It is recommended to have a professional mechanic inspect your car at regular intervals.. They have the necessary equipment and expertise to identify any underlying issues that may not be visible during a visual inspection alone.
Conclusion
It is important to have your car's belts and hoses inspected regularly.. By identifying any signs of wear and tear early on, you can prevent breakdowns, avoid costly repairs, and ensure that your vehicle operates at its best.. A little preventative maintenance can extend the life of your car and keep you safe on the road.
